As part of the trials, I started using M5Stack UIFlow2 development software - with dual Blockly and Micropython coding and excellent hardware support - and built-in no-code LVGL support for designing and programming touchscreens on the fly. I'm a convert!
For liverwort mavens, I've needed to shift our Marchantia resources to a new website (I've reached retirement from academia in Cambridge) - and the plant synthetic biology stuff has moved to https://www.haseloff-lab.info (Now have more time for DIY builds! Updates to come)
It was very quick and painless to build/customise a touch controller for my prototype SodaStream-powered gene gun - based on an M5Stack Core3SE and UIFlow2. The transformation part is still at testing stage, but looks promising. (Required for chloroplast transformation in Marchantia, using spores)

Recipe for PPM (Plant Preservative Mixture) from the patent WO 1996/038542. Simplifies sterile plant tissue culture - especially if you don't have access to a research-grade facility. Great invention from Assaf Guri and Kishor Patel at Plant Cell Technology plantcelltechnology.com/blogs/blog/t...
Matt Wayland and I have been looking for a simple coding enviroment to replace XOD for programming MCU instruments in Biomaker. ESP-Claw (https://esp-claw.com/en/) uses prompt-based coding - magic when it works, but still early in the cycle. The M5Stack Core3 hardware works well with it...

Dear #DIYNAFLUOR users! Please check out the "experimental" folder on our github page. tinyurl.com/4v23f629 We have a design revision that appears to improve the LoD by ~3.5x, providing quantitation down to 0.16 ng DNA. This should cover v.short nanopore library QC. Would love any feedback! 🧪🧬🦕❤️
